Scoping the demand for national and international innovation data

Building on our work to deliver the Liverpool City Region Science and Innovation Audit (SIA), we have been commissioned non-competitively by the UK Smart Specialisation Hub, to scope the demand for perspectives on innovation data at national and international levels. There are three drivers for this work:

  • The experience from the Round 1 and 2 SIA consortia, who have experienced difficulties consistently in accessing UK and international-level data on innovation activity and performance.

  • The need for the UK to crank-up its international trade activities as BREXIT approaches. A key aspect in achieving this effectively is to understand how innovative UK businesses and their economies perform relative to their counterparts overseas. Access to appropriate innovation data at international level is key to understanding this position. 

  • In a post–EU world, thinking through how the Commissions’ Smart Specialisation model might be progressed in the UK’s new context.

The work commissioned will comprise three phases and will result in the production of a formal report and recommendations to our client.
